Story summary
- U.S. President Donald Trump claimed a retirement-account policy in the State of the Union address, but reporters note the plan was signed into law by Joe Biden in 2022.
- The Savers Match program lets workers without 401(k) accounts set up retirement accounts with government-matched contributions of $1,000, and Trump administration plans to modify the law to simplify participation and seek philanthropic funding.
- Observers say Trump misrepresented policy as his own.
